The M. A. Vedic Vangmaya course at Maharshi Dayanand Sarswati University Ajmer provides an enriching study of Vedic literature and its philosophical aspects. This program delves into ancient Indian scriptures, exploring their impact on modern philosophical thought and cultural practices. Students are encouraged to develop a thorough understanding of Vedic texts, enhancing their critical thinking skills through deep analysis and interpretation.
The curriculum typically encompasses a range of topics, including but not limited to Vedic grammar, texts, and rituals. Students will study Sanskrit language in-depth, which is essential for engaging with the Vedic scriptures authentically. Additionally, the course emphasizes the application of Vedic knowledge in contemporary contexts, thus fostering a bridge between ancient wisdom and modern-day challenges.
During this program, students will develop a variety of skills, including analytical thinking, research capabilities, and a nuanced understanding of theological concepts. The interdisciplinary nature of the program encourages students to relate Vedic philosophies to other cultural and philosophical systems, enriching their perspective on global issues. To enroll in the M. A. Vedic Vangmaya program, applicants typically need a bachelor's degree in a related field, such as Humanities, Philosophy, or Sanskrit. A foundational understanding of Sanskrit or related languages is beneficial, as it enhances the grasp of the Vedic texts. Demonstrating a genuine interest in Vedic studies through prior coursework or experience may also strengthen an application.
